version 1.19.2.4, 2016/12/05 10:55:29 |
version 1.19.2.5, 2017/08/28 17:53:15 |
Line 38 __KERNEL_RCSID(0, "$NetBSD$"); |
|
Line 38 __KERNEL_RCSID(0, "$NetBSD$"); |
|
#include <net/if.h> |
#include <net/if.h> |
#include <net/route.h> |
#include <net/route.h> |
|
|
|
#include <netipsec/ipsec.h> |
|
#include <netipsec/ipsec6.h> |
|
#include <netipsec/key.h> |
|
|
#include <compat/sys/socket.h> |
#include <compat/sys/socket.h> |
#include <compat/sys/sockio.h> |
#include <compat/sys/sockio.h> |
|
|
Line 71 __weak_alias(pppoedisc_input,rumpnet_stu |
|
Line 75 __weak_alias(pppoedisc_input,rumpnet_stu |
|
__weak_alias(vlan_input,rumpnet_stub); |
__weak_alias(vlan_input,rumpnet_stub); |
__weak_alias(vlan_ifdetach,rumpnet_stub); |
__weak_alias(vlan_ifdetach,rumpnet_stub); |
|
|
|
/* ipsec */ |
|
/* FIXME: should modularize netipsec and reduce reverse symbol references */ |
|
int ipsec_debug; |
|
int ipsec_enabled; |
|
int ipsec_used; |
|
percpu_t *ipsecstat_percpu; |
|
u_int ipsec_spdgen; |
|
|
|
__weak_alias(ah4_ctlinput,rumpnet_stub); |
|
__weak_alias(ah6_ctlinput,rumpnet_stub); |
|
__weak_alias(esp4_ctlinput,rumpnet_stub); |
|
__weak_alias(esp6_ctlinput,rumpnet_stub); |
|
__weak_alias(ipsec4_output,rumpnet_stub); |
|
__weak_alias(ipsec4_common_input,rumpnet_stub); |
|
__weak_alias(ipsec4_delete_pcbpolicy,rumpnet_stub); |
|
__weak_alias(ipsec4_forward,rumpnet_stub); |
|
__weak_alias(ipsec4_hdrsiz,rumpnet_stub); |
|
__weak_alias(ipsec4_input,rumpnet_stub); |
|
__weak_alias(ipsec4_in_reject,rumpnet_stub); |
|
__weak_alias(ipsec4_set_policy,rumpnet_stub); |
|
__weak_alias(ipsec6_common_input,rumpnet_stub); |
|
__weak_alias(ipsec6_input,rumpnet_stub); |
|
__weak_alias(ipsec6_check_policy,rumpnet_stub); |
|
__weak_alias(ipsec6_delete_pcbpolicy,rumpnet_stub); |
|
__weak_alias(ipsec6_get_policy,rumpnet_stub); |
|
__weak_alias(ipsec6_in_reject,rumpnet_stub); |
|
__weak_alias(ipsec6_hdrsiz,rumpnet_stub); |
|
__weak_alias(ipsec6_process_packet,rumpnet_stub); |
|
__weak_alias(ipsec6_set_policy,rumpnet_stub); |
|
__weak_alias(ipsec_init_policy,rumpnet_stub); |
|
__weak_alias(ipsec_pcbconn,rumpnet_stub); |
|
__weak_alias(ipsec_pcbdisconn,rumpnet_stub); |
|
__weak_alias(key_sa_routechange,rumpnet_stub); |
|
__weak_alias(key_sp_unref,rumpnet_stub); |
|
|
struct ifnet_head ifnet_list; |
struct ifnet_head ifnet_list; |
struct pslist_head ifnet_pslist; |
struct pslist_head ifnet_pslist; |
struct psref_class *ifnet_psref_class; |
|
kmutex_t ifnet_mtx; |
kmutex_t ifnet_mtx; |
|
|
int |
int |